Layers of Conversations is a unique tear-off calendar designed to strengthen the emotional bond between parents and their working adult children living at home. In today's fast-paced world where meaningful connection often takes a backseat to busy schedules, this daily routine creates space for authentic interaction.

Each day presents thoughtfully crafted questions, engaging activities, emotional check-ins, and communication tips that gradually deepen understanding between family members. The calendar spans four years, progressing through four carefully designed tiers of connection: Surface Chat, Middle Ground, Inner Circle, and Core Connection. This intentional progression guides families from everyday conversations to meaningful emotional intimacy over time.

The tear-off format makes it easy to preserve these moments by simply collecting each completed page in the included binder, creating a treasured archive of the family's evolving relationship. Day by day, layer by layer, casual conversations gradually transform into lasting connections.
